Why this role is interesting

Representing a purpose-oriented, design-led landscape architecture and urban design practice with a significant global footprint. This is a rare opportunity for an established Senior Associate to join their inclusive and creative Sydney studio. You will be part of a team dedicated to delivering high-impact public spaces and regenerative design outcomes that enhance both natural systems and urban life. Key Responsibilities: • Play a central leadership role in delivering innovative design outcomes across a diverse range of scales and typologies. • Confidently run projects from initial concept through to construction completion. • Manage high-level client relationships and coordinate multi-disciplinary consultant teams. • Mentor and supervise early-career designers, ensuring design quality and professional growth within the team. • Contribute to project design strategy and assist in the development of major submissions and proposals. • Drive regenerative design principles across all studio projects. Skills & Experience: • 10 years of professional design experience within a reputable landscape or urban design practice. • Strong foundational knowledge of best-practice project management and project life-cycles. • Proficiency in Revit is preferred for this role, alongside the ability to produce high-quality construction documentation. • Proven ability to prepare comprehensive documentation and confidently present to external client groups. • A collaborative mindset with a passion for shaping a positive and lasting studio culture. Benefits & Culture: • Work on city-shaping local and international public realm schemes. • Access to generous paid parental leave and purchased leave programs. • Paid volunteering days and support for industry membership fees. • A supportive, inclusive, and pet-friendly workplace culture in a prime Sydney location.
